Founder's Manor is the home of Ocean Isle Beach founder, Odell Williamson and his wife Virginia. The home sits atop a 4-lot tract known as Gause's Hill. It is surrounded by undeveloped land and offers a expansive, unobstructed view of both the Atlantic Ocean and Jink's Creek. Founder’s Manor is centrally located and is less than 1/4 mile (2-4 min. walk) from many of the island’s most trendy destinations. Some of these include: the Ocean Isle Beach Town Park, The Museum of Coastal Carolina, The Ocean Isle Beach Pier, River Country Mini Golf, Sunset Slush, Ocean Isle Beach Creamery, Jink’s Creek Waterfront Grille, Pelican’s Perch, the Islander Inn and the Ocean Isle Inn. Additionally, the Ocean Isle Beach Chapel is across the street for those who are interested in a destination wedding or attending a local church service while visiting. The split level home has 4 floors offering: 5 bedrooms, 3 and ½ baths, two kitchens, a formal dining room, a formal living room, a den/reading room, a sun porch, and the Island’s only basement. All bedrooms have a view of the ocean or Jink's Creek. There is a sizable concrete patio space for outdoor entertaining as well as huge grassy areas suitable for an ocean or sound view tent should you wish to host a celebration (permit required depending on tent size). Units will also include access to the exclusive Isles Beach Club for the duration of your stay. - Booking websites usually offer guests an option to obtain vacation insurance. Trip insurance, which normally costs anywhere between 1% - 5% of the base reservation price, offers visitors reimbursement of their vacation costs for missed days as a result of medical-related emergencies or weather disasters, as well as ensuing additional hurricane evacuation charges, such as an unanticipated hotel overnight or extra gas expenses. Trip insurance can be a a life-saver if the unforeseen happens. Ask your host for specifics.

- We recommend storing the host's contact information in your smartphone and wallet.
- Ask questions. You may want instructions for a hot tub, A/V setup or kitchen appliance. Contact your owner. They are there to help! A brief text message prevents many issues.
- Keep your rental home locked while you are out! Don't let crooks spoil your vacation.
- To make certain no damages are linked to your stay, make a record of any problem areas upon your arrival. Contact the host right away to record any damages. If there is a dispute about who is responsible, having the recorded problems and contact attempts will be helpful.
- Respect the neighborhood. Often times, nearby homes are filled by local residents. Respecting noise limits and parking rules is the right thing to do.
- Don't forget to... Ask a local resident! Neighbors can typically help. Who better to ask where to find the fresh catch of the day, have a great night out, or the best spots for bird watching?
- Re-check every room of the rental property to confirm that you've packed all personal items at departure. Check dressers, closets, and bathrooms for hidden treasure. Clean out the refrigerator and take any leftovers home.
- Inspect the property a final time and scan for damages to contents or the property itself. We advise inspecting the property with the host whenever possible. If the host is not available, ensure that you take video and pictures of the property to record its condition at check-out.
